8 Reasons why Vinyl Cladding is a Green Choice for the Home

Vinyl was first developed in the 1920′s, and quickly became a key component in numerous products, including wall siding. Vinyl has since emerged as the world’s second most used plastic, but unlike its counterparts, vinyl has a number of environmentally-friendly features.

Here’s a list of 8 reasons why vinyl cladding is a wise choice for your house and the environment:

1. Environmentally Sustainable
The main building block composing vinyl is Chlorine, which is developed from salt. This makes up almost 60% of vinyl’s chemical structure, meaning it is a sustainable and cost-effective product.

2. Less Energy During Manufacturing
Vinyl cladding manufacturing uses less than half of the energy necessary to produce bricks and mortar. Vinyl siding also uses less fuel during transportation as it’s lighter than bricks and mortar.

3. Solid Foam Insulated
Prestige Exteriors’ Duratuff Select Vinyl Cladding comes with pre-installed solid foam insulation backing. This CFC-free superior insulation helps reduce the heating and cooling energy bill, saving money and having less impact on the environment.

4. Long-Lasting
Adding to its environmental credentials, vinyl cladding is very durable, meaning it spends more time on your house than in a landfill. Confidence is so high in Duratuff Select vinyl wall cladding that we offer a lifetime guarantee.

5. Reduced Impact Maintenance
Unlike other common products on the market, vinyl cladding never requires painting, which not only saves time and money on labour costs, but circumvents the environmental damage from continuous painting. In addition, only a mild soap and water is required for cleaning which ensures that you are not responsible for releasing harmful chemicals into the environment.

6. Recyclable
Recyclability is a key factor in vinyl’s sustainability. In America, more than one billion pounds of vinyl was recycled in the last year. In addition, much of the waste from manufacturing can be recycled straight back into the manufacturing process.

7. Less Waste during Installation
In comparison to other types of exterior cladding and exterior materials, the installation of vinyl siding generates very little waste.

8. Releases fewer toxic chemicals than other exterior cladding through life-cycle
Vinyl cladding emits significantly lower levels of toxic chemicals, including mercury and silver, into the environment, in comparison to other types of exterior cladding.

Why you should use spray foam insulation

Acoustic Insulation Benefits
Low density Polyurethane Foam Insulation has anexcellent sound absorption properties and sound transmission properties. When making a comparison of polyurethane foam to other insulations, there often is a very large difference. As an effective air seal, it gets rid of the air gaps through which sound travels theeasiest. Low density polyurethane foam Insulation is far greater in controlling mid-range frequencies that include the most common sounds, the human voice and loudstereo music.
Increased Insulation

When typical R3.5 fiberglass batts are field installed using traditional methods, the end result is an effective value of only R2.45. Much is lost in inexact fit, ineffective air barrier and broken vapour barrier. Polyurethane foam does not suffer from the same installation challenges of traditional fibreglassbatts.
Superior Air Barrier Properties

Spray foam insulation is able to hinder air leaks much more effectively than other types of insulation. Traditional insulation materials for example rigid foam board or fibreglass batts may slip out of place over time, leaving spots for air to penetrate the home. Additionally, these materials seldom fill the entire wall cavity, which means air can usually find a way into the living area between the sections of insulation, or at the top or bottom of the wall. Polyurethane spray foam fills the entire area, leaving less gaps for air leaks. This material is also more dense than most other insulators, and provides a tight, impenetrable barrier to air infiltration and leaks.

Superiror Energy Efficiency in the Home
Air barrier sealing and a increased under floor insulation material result in greater energy efficiency. This often means a reduction in the use of heating or cooling systems, this often can result in lower energy bills and less carbon emissions. A well insulated home may even allow you to opt for smaller air conditioning and heating systems, which can save both money and space.

Roof Insulation never sags or breaks down
Polyurethane Foam insulation sticks to the surrounding substrates as it is sprayed on. This bond holds the foam in place for the life of the building ensuring its effectiveness lasts offering ongoing savings.

Costs
Even though polyurethane spray foam insulation is generally more expensive than typical batts or rigid insulators, the foams real cost may be far less. Spray foam serves as insulator, vapor barrier, and moisture barrier, removing the need for most exterior caulking, building paper, and separate vapor barriers. Not only does the home owner save the cost of these materials, but there is an associated installation saving. Rather than buying and installing four or even more products, a single application of spray foam can be used instead. When the cost of spray foam is compared to the total cost of batts and related weatherproofing systems, foam actually is more affordable option. In addition, the higher R-value of foam means a greater reduction in energy bills is likely, resulting in a shorter payback period for this project.

Flexibility
Due to the fact that polyurethane foam expands to fill a voic, it offers many benefits to people requiring a flexible roof insulation. It is particularly useful when filling oddly-shaped spaces, or those subject to some type of obstruction. Spray foam allows for smaller, thinner walls, which means greater flexibility with living space. Finally, because foam insulation is so versatile, builders have far greater flexibility when it comes to framing designs. While rigid insulation requires adequate spacing between studs, polyurethane foam can simply be sprayed into any size opening.
